In this sermon from Pastor Brody at Gateway Church, the focus is on Daniel Chapter 3, which features the story of Shadrach, Meshach, and Abednego. Here's a summary of the sermon: 1. Context and Introduction: - Daniel is placed in the Old Testament, and the sermon specifically looks at Chapter 3. This chapter involves King Nebuchadnezzar and his golden statue, which he demands everyone to worship on pain of death. 2. Main Idea: - The central question posed is whether we will worship the Creator God or the things created by man. This theme is explored through the story of the three Jewish friends who face persecution for refusing to worship the golden image. 3. Plot Overview: King Nebuchadnezzar creates a golden image and demands worship. Shadrach, Meshach, and Abednego refuse, showing their unwavering faith in God. They are thrown into a fiery furnace but are miraculously saved by God's presence with them in the fire, depicted by a fourth figure seen walking in the flames. 4. Themes and Lessons: - Persistence of Evil: The sermon discusses how the kingdom of darkness can wear down believers, reflecting on the structure and recurring themes in the Book of Daniel. - Faith and Sovereignty: The faith of Shadrach, Meshach, and Abednego is highlighted, showcasing their trust in God's sovereignty whether He saves them or not. - Power and Pride: Nebuchadnezzar's pride and misuse of power are discussed, illustrating a contrast between human pride and divine sovereignty. 5. Applications for Today: - Religious Conviction vs. Spiritual Conversion: The sermon warns against experiencing religious conviction without true spiritual conversion, using Nebuchadnezzar as an example of someone impressed by miracles but not genuinely changed. - True Faith and Worship: Encourages believers to examine their own hearts to see if they are charmed by God's actions or genuinely changed by His presence. The idea is to ensure that worship is God-centered rather than self-centered. 6. Conclusion: - The sermon concludes by reiterating the choice between worshipping the Creator or created things and challenges the congregation to reflect on their own faith and motivations. It also leaves them with the question of whether they are truly transformed by God or just superficially impressed by His works. This sermon encourages a deep, reflective faith that remains steadfast in trials and avoids the pitfalls of pride and superficiality.

The Age of the Antichrist
41:51

The Age of the Antichrist

Pastor Brody’s sermon from Gateway Church tackles the complex and often intimidating prophecies found in Daniel 7-8. He emphasizes the importance of these prophecies for God's people, intended to provide a perspective on the future that fosters peace rather than stress. By unpacking the symbolism of the four beasts representing successive empires (Babylon, Medo-Persia, Greece, and Rome), and the "little horn" as the Antichrist, Pastor Brody highlights the historical accuracy of these visions and their fulfillment in figures like Antiochus Epiphanes. He draws connections to the New Testament, illustrating how these prophecies also point to future events and the ultimate rise of the Antichrist. Pastor Brody addresses the present-day relevance of these prophecies, noting how the spirit of the Antichrist is already at work in the world. He encourages the congregation to recognize the signs of this spirit, which aims to devour, deceive, and wear out God's people. By understanding these prophetic messages, believers can strengthen their faith, stand firm against deception, and maintain hope in God's sovereign plan.

God's Design for Man | Biblical Manhood
33:22

God's Design for Man | Biblical Manhood

Genesis 2 marks a shift from the big-picture creation story to a more detailed look at the sixth day, where God creates man. In this chapter, we see that men and women are both created in God’s image but designed differently. These differences are not about value—men and women are equally valuable—but about distinct roles that God has given to each. The main idea today is simple: men are formed differently than women. We’ll unpack three ways God forms men to live out His purpose. 1. Men Are Formed to Spiritually Lead. God gave Adam the responsibility of carrying His Word to Eve and to the world. Men are called to be spiritual leaders in their families and communities. This doesn’t mean dominating—it means serving, teaching, and leading with humility, just like Jesus leads the Church. 2. Men Are Formed to Guard. Adam was placed in the Garden to "work and keep" it—terms that also describe the priest’s role in the temple. Men are designed to protect and guard, not just physically, but spiritually. Our strength is given to us to serve and protect others, not to take advantage or dominate. 3. Men Are Formed to Obey. God gave Adam freedom in the Garden but with a restriction: do not eat from the tree of the knowledge of good and evil. Obedience to God’s Word leads to life, while disobedience brings death. Men are called to live in obedience, trusting that God’s commands are for our good. Ultimately, where Adam failed, Jesus succeeded. Jesus is the "better Adam"—He obeyed perfectly where Adam didn’t, and through His obedience, we are offered new life. Application: - Men, embrace your role as spiritual leaders. - Use your strength to protect and guard, not to take. - Obey God’s Word, knowing that true freedom comes from living within His design. God's Design for Woman | Biblical Womanhood
34:49

God's Design for Woman | Biblical Womanhood

In this sermon from Pastor Brody at Gateway Church, the focus shifts from a broad overview of creation in Genesis to a more intimate look at the sixth day, where God creates man and woman. This particular message highlights God’s design for women, emphasizing that women are "built differently than men" but with equal value and dignity. Pastor Brody explains that God’s creation of women as "helpers" (from the Hebrew word ezer) is a role of strength and support, not inferiority. This term is used to describe God’s own role as a helper throughout Scripture, showing the powerful and dignified nature of this role. The sermon challenges cultural narratives, urging women to embrace their God-given role as “helpers suitable” to complement men in both the family and the mission of God. Pastor Brody stresses that women have the unique ability to “receive and transform” not just physically but spiritually and relationally, making them essential in both home and church life. Through examples from the Bible, such as Sarah, Mary, and Deborah, the sermon illustrates how women receive God's vision and transform it into something fruitful and life-giving. The message concludes with a call to embrace a deeper fear and awe of God, noting that understanding one’s identity in Christ begins with reverence for the Creator. Women are encouraged to live out their true calling, both as helpers and as those uniquely equipped to nurture, lead, and build in God's kingdom.
